
Three Orange County sheriff units were engaged in a wild crash near Stanton overnight that left a driver stranded.
According to the Orange County Sheriff’s Department, the collision occurred near the intersection of Orangewood Avenue and Beach Boulevard at approximately one in the morning.
A different car that was moving quickly collided with the patrol cars as deputies were responding to a car fire.
The driver was rushed to the hospital in an unidentified condition, but the deputies were unharmed.
According to a witness, in order to extricate the driver, firefighters had to cut the automobile apart.
